Woodfines Transport Conference 2015, IWM Duxford

Woodfines invites you to its Transport Conference on 21st May 2015, which takes place once again at the Imperial War Museum in Duxford.

This popular half-day event takes place in superb surroundings and offers first class conference facilities. 

Woodfines is delighted to confirm the following speakers:

  • The East of England Traffic Commissioner, Richard Turfitt
  • The DVSA Head of Enforcement Transformation, Caroline Hicks
  • Gordon Humphreys, Foster Tachographs.

Members of the firm's Transport Team from a variety of disciplines will be on hand at the event. 

More information will follow soon on the agenda.  There is a small charge of £25 to be paid in advance that includes conference admission, coffee, buffet lunch and free admission to the museum.
